Joel Matip vows to improve his game for Liverpool

Liverpool defender Joel Matip believes that last season "was not the worst one" but thinks he can still improve a lot and vows to do so.

Liverpool defender Joel Matip has vowed to improve his game in the coming Premier League season.

The 25-year-old joined the Reds from Schalke 04 last summer and made 32 appearances in all competitions, 29 of which were in the top flight.

Matip, a Cameroon international, told the Liverpool Echo: "Last season was not the worst one but I think I can still improve a lot and I will improve a lot. I need time for this.

"I get help from everybody and I will use this to get better. You always need a little bit of time to adapt to a new league. You need some time to know your teammates and understand them without saying something. I'm not 35 so I hope I still can improve.

"I'm working on my fitness but I have no problems, no pain. I'm on a good way. I hope that this time I stay fit a bit longer. I want to improve for myself, not for other people. I will improve, but I don't know what the club will do. That's not my area. I only focus on the things I can change."

Matip's Liverpool contract runs until June 2020.
